"Public Administration and Public Affairs" (13th Edition) by Nicholas Henry is structured into several parts, each
encompassing chapters that explore various facets of public administration and its intersection with public
affairs. The chapters are organized as follows:

Part I: In Defense of Governing Well

1. Big Democracy, Big Bureaucracy

2. Public Administration’s Century in a Quandary

3. The Threads of Organization: Theories

4. The Fabric of Organizations: Forces

5. Clarifying Complexity: The Public’s Information Resource

Part II: Public Management: Curbing Corruption, Enhancing Efficiency

6. The Constant Quest: Effective and Efficient Governance

7. The Public Trough: Financing and Budgeting Governments

8. Managing Human Capital in the Public and Nonprofit Sectors

Part III: Implementing Public Policy

9. Understanding and Improving Public Policy

10. Intersectoral Administration

11. Intergovernmental Administration

12. Toward a Bureaucratic Ethic

This comprehensive structure provides readers with an in-depth understanding of the complexities of public
administration, emphasizing both theoretical frameworks and practical applications in governance.

Chapter 1: Big Democracy, Big Bureaucracy

1. Which of the following best describes the relationship between democracy and bureaucracy as
presented in Chapter 1?


PAGE 1

, o A) Democracy seeks to minimize bureaucracy.

o B) Bureaucracy is inherently undemocratic.

o C) Bureaucracy is a necessary component of modern democracy.

o D) Democracy and bureaucracy are unrelated concepts.

Answer: C) Bureaucracy is a necessary component of modern democracy.

Explanation: Chapter 1 explains that bureaucracy plays a critical role in implementing decisions in a democratic
society, managing complex administrative tasks essential for governance.

2. Max Weber is associated with which concept in public administration?

o A) Participatory democracy

o B) Scientific management

o C) Bureaucratic organization

o D) New Public Management

Answer: C) Bureaucratic organization

Explanation: Max Weber introduced the concept of bureaucratic organization, emphasizing a structured,
hierarchical, and rule-based approach to administration.

3. Which characteristic is NOT typically associated with a traditional bureaucracy?

o A) Hierarchical structure

o B) Fixed area of official jurisdiction

o C) Informal rules and personal relationships

o D) Impersonality

Answer: C) Informal rules and personal relationships

Explanation: Traditional bureaucracy emphasizes formal rules and impersonal relationships, avoiding reliance
on informal rules and personal connections.

4. In the context of Chapter 1, what is 'public administration'?

o A) The management of private sector enterprises

o B) The implementation of government policies and programs

o C) The study of political theories

o D) The process of electing public officials

Answer: B) The implementation of government policies and programs

PAGE 2

, Explanation: Public administration involves executing and managing government policies, programs, and
services to meet public needs.

5. Which of the following is a primary function of bureaucracy in a democracy, according to
Chapter 1?

o A) Legislating new laws

o B) Enforcing laws and regulations

o C) Campaigning for political candidates

o D) Judicial review of policies

Answer: B) Enforcing laws and regulations

Explanation: Bureaucracies are responsible for the enforcement of laws and regulations, ensuring that policies
are carried out effectively.

6. Chapter 1 discusses 'Big Democracy'. Which of the following best characterizes a 'Big
Democracy'?

o A) A democracy with a large population and complex societal needs

o B) A democracy that exclusively focuses on majority rule

o C) A democracy with minimal government intervention

o D) A democracy that operates without a bureaucracy

Answer: A) A democracy with a large population and complex societal needs

Explanation: 'Big Democracy' refers to a large, complex democratic society requiring extensive administrative
systems to manage diverse needs.

7. According to Chapter 1, which challenge is commonly associated with large bureaucracies?

o A) Lack of specialization

o B) Excessive flexibility

o C) Red tape and inefficiency

o D) Absence of formal procedures

Answer: C) Red tape and inefficiency

Explanation: Large bureaucracies often face criticism for red tape, excessive procedures, and perceived
inefficiency in their operations.
